  • Can two different people who have Dreamweaver CS6 installed edit the same website?

    AS the title suggests, I'm trying to figure out if it is possible for two different people to make edits to the same website if CS6 is installed on BOTH computers.

    Hi,
    You can activate the check-out option in the configuration for your site.
    Sites/Manage Sites. Then klick the name of your site and click the edit-pen.
    Choose Servers, Click the name of the site and then the edit-pen again.
    Finally choose the Advanced button and check the "Activate file check-out" box
    and fill in name and email.
    Now every time you or your partner works on a file on the remote-server
    you get a little icon saying that so and so have checked in or out this file.
    Also try the Design Notes under Advanced settings that can be handy when
    working in a team.

  • Can't find anchor tool in Dreamweaver cs6. It is not on the toolbar. Please help.

    It is not on the toolbar. and it's not in the Insert menu.  Please help.

    To create "anchors" the correct way with current standards, you only need to know the id of the element you want to link to and in the link field add #that_id_name.
    If you want to link to multiple items in the same element (like a Q&A section) you just highlight the text or image you want to be the "anchor" and give it an ID in the Properties Inspector. Then you highlight the item you want to use to jump to that point and give it #that_id_name in the link field.
